Both tests analyze DNA in the same way and offer the same scientific accuracy. The difference lies in the chain of custody and the use of the results:
• The informational test is performed at home with a standard kit, without identity verification, and is used for personal or family purposes.
• The legal test requires supervised sample collection, formal identity verification, complete chain-of-custody documentation, and a strict protocol; its results can be recognized for judicial, immigration, court, or other authority proceedings.

No. Sample collection is painless. It involves a simple cheek swab, gently rubbed against the inside of the cheek for a few seconds. No blood draw, needles, or medical procedure are required. The method is safe, gentle, and suitable for all ages, including children.

Relationship tests offer extremely high accuracy. For a positive paternity or relationship result, the biological relationship is confirmed with a probability of at least 99.99%. For a paternity exclusion, if the tested individual is not the biological father, the result is considered 100% certain. Yes, for relationship tests, our partner laboratory can perform the analysis on non-standard samples such as a toothbrush or blood, for example. The price is higher, ranging from $750 to $850, and the turnaround time is longer because the laboratory must first apply a DNA extraction method suited to the type of material. Some samples (e.g., rootless hair, old tissue, very old cigarette butts) contain very little or degraded DNA.
Here is the complete list of possible sample types along with their acceptability criteria:
Success rate: 90% or more
• Whole semen: frozen vial, fresh swab, or tissue.
• Whole saliva: tube, preferably with preservative.
• Whole blood: lavender-top vacutainer tube.
• Blood/saliva on filter paper: ideally less than 60 days old.
• Bone marrow: fresh or frozen, not on a slide or in paraffin.
• Mucus / sputum: tissue, paper towel, or napkin.
• Toothbrush: let air dry for 30 minutes before packaging.
Success rate: 60% to 90%
• Blood stain on fabric: bandages, gauze, tissues, clothing.
• Semen stain on fabric: gauze, tissue, or clothing (indicate the area).
• Saliva stain on fabric: same, indicate the area.
• Unknown stain on fabric: indicate the area.
• Clipped nails: 5 to 10 recommended.
• Diabetic test strips: several recommended.
• Ear swab: cotton swab / Q-tip.
• Umbilical cord: dried, with a sample from the mother.
• Cigarette butts: several recommended.
• Tampon / sanitary pad: sometimes not viable.
• Straw: let air dry.
• Dental floss: do not touch with fingers.
• Semen (≥200 µl): send frozen.
• Muscle / organic tissue: preferably not embalmed.
• Stillborn fetus: sample from the mother required.
Success rate: 60% or less
• Hair: visible roots, 7 to 10 strands.
• Disposable razor: entire blade with debris.
• Comb / brush: entire item with debris.
• Chewing tobacco: in a plastic bag, <3 days old.
• Jewelry: ring, watch, necklace, etc.
• Chewing gum: sugar-free preferred.
• Can / glass: submit whole rather than a makeshift swab.
• Clothing: hats, caps, bandanas.
• Envelopes / stamps: must have been licked.
• Condom: whole, both inside and outside tested.
• Paraffin-embedded tissue: block or slides.
Success rate: N/A
• Teeth: molars preferred.
• Bone: femur, humerus, or metacarpal (thumb).
• Feces: in a sealed plastic bag, on dry ice or refrigerant packs.

A twin zygosity test determines whether twins are monozygotic (identical) or dizygotic (fraternal) by comparing their DNA. A sibling test instead evaluates the biological relationship between two individuals to determine whether they are siblings, by analyzing the proportion of shared DNA.
